How do I understand when my pipelines have burst?


Rising and fall water pressures


Pipelines do not just burst in a day. You might have noticed that your kitchen area faucet or shower doesn't run promptly when you turn the tap. It might pause for a couple of seconds and after that blast you with even more force than normal.
In various other instances, the water might appear normal in the beginning, then drop in stress after a couple of seconds.

Polluted water


Many people presume a ruptured pipeline is a one-way outlet. Rather the contrary. As water spurts of the hole or gouge in your plumbing system, pollutants locate their way in.
Your water may be contaminated from the resource, so if you can, examine if your water tank has any issues. Nevertheless, if your alcohol consumption water is provided and also purified by the city government, you ought to call your plumber promptly if you see or scent anything amusing in your water.

Puddles under pipelines and also sinks


When a pipe bursts, the outflow forms a puddle. It may appear that the puddle is expanding in dimension, and also despite the amount of times you wipe the pool, in a few minutes, there's one more one waiting to be cleaned up. Typically, you might not have the ability to map the pool to any type of noticeable pipelines. This is an indication to call an expert plumber.

Damp wall surfaces as well as water stains


Before a pipe bursts, it will leak, a lot of times. If this relentless dripping goes undetected, the leakage might finish into a wide gash in your pipe. One very easy means to prevent this emergency is to keep an eye out for damp wall surfaces ad water spots. These water stains will lead you right to the leak.

Untraceable trickling sounds


Pipeline ruptureds can occur in the most unpleasant places, like within concrete, inside wall surfaces, or under sinks. When your house goes quiet, you may be able to hear an annoyingly relentless trickling sound. Even after you've examined your shower head as well as kitchen area tap, the trickling may continue.
Dear viewers, the leaking may be coming from a pipeline inside your wall surfaces. There isn't much you can do regarding that, except tell a specialist plumber.

How to Fix & Detect a Leaking Pipe


How Do I Know if a Pipe is Leaking?


Leak detection tests can help you determine if your pipe has a leak. Even if you don’t see an apparent leak, you should still conduct leak detection tests regularly to save water and money—and prevent major damage to your home.


  • Water meter. It can be helpful to figure out what your usual water meter usage numbers are and then monitor them regularly. To monitor your meter, first, turn off all water faucets in your home. Check the meter and write down the numbers. In a few hours, check the meter again. If the numbers have changed, you have a leak.


  • Water gauge. Use a water gauge to test your water pressure. Your showerhead should produce a certain amount of water pressure based on its model and design. If the pressure is lower than it is supposed to be for that specific showerhead, your home likely has a leak.


  • Puddles. Look inside your bathroom, laundry, and kitchen sink cabinets. Puddles around the cabinets or around toilets, tubs, showers, and washing machines indicate the presence of a leaking pipe. You may also notice loose tiles, peeling or flaking paint, or mold caused by water accumulation.


  • Napkin test. Even if you don’t see any puddles, you may still have a leak. You can test for water leaks in the bathroom, laundry, and kitchen by wiping below-sink connections with a napkin, paper towel, or piece of toilet paper. If it becomes damp, you probably have a leaking pipe under the sink.


  • Discolored walls. Walls that are discolored—usually with brown or yellow stains—or bulging might mean that they have been impacted by water damage caused by a leaking pipe.


  • Smell. A leaky pipe will create sitting water, and over time, that water may develop a musty smell. If your home smells musty, but you can’t locate the source, it may be due to a leak.


  • Steps for Fixing a Leaking Pipe


  • A leaky drain can be remedied by tightening the pipe base, replacing the drain seal, caulking the rim, and tightening the pipe nut.


  • Similarly, a leaking toilet pipe can be treated by tightening the packing nut. You may also need to replace the valve.


  • A leaky faucet may just need tightening or replacement of the washers. If that doesn’t work, consider replacing your faucet.


  • If your pipe has a hole in it, you may want to use a pipe leak sealer or pipe leak tape. This quick fix for water pipe leaks can also temporarily fix a copper pipe leak.
